Malbranque to Wolves?

Wolverhampton Wanderers boss Mick McCarthy could well be ready to make an offer for French midfielder Steed Malbranque if Sunderland find themselves relegated to the Championship this season. It is believed that McCarthy is ready to bid £3 million for the former Fulham midfielder.
Malbranque has been outstanding this year despite a disappointing season for the Black Cats, and Ricky Sbragia has yet to guide Sunderland to Premiership safety.
With Wolves now looking forward to Premiership football this year, it seems that Malbranque is now being lined up a potential purchase. Malbranque could well be heading for pastures new regardless of Wolves' interest, as it appears that Aston Villa and West Ham are also interested in the Frenchman.
